Nursing Homes Battle to Retain Mandatory Arbitration Clauses

National News • June 23, 2008
U.S. nursing homes are pushing against an effort in Congress to invalidate arbitration clauses in admissions contracts, a change that would make it easier for residents to sue for shoddy care or ...
